What are healthcare OEM ERP frameworks for subscription workflow automation?
Healthcare OEM ERP frameworks for subscription workflow automation are operating and technical models that let software vendors, ERP partners, and platform teams package healthcare-focused capabilities into recurring revenue offerings without rebuilding core business processes for every customer. In practice, the framework connects product provisioning, contract terms, billing automation, customer lifecycle management, support workflows, and compliance-aware controls into one repeatable system. The business value is straightforward: instead of treating each healthcare deployment as a custom project, organizations create a standardized subscription engine that supports onboarding, renewals, upgrades, partner delivery, and embedded software monetization at scale.

How should executives evaluate the business model before choosing the architecture?
Start with the revenue model, not the infrastructure. Executives should define whether the offer is direct SaaS, OEM-embedded software, partner-led white-label SaaS, or a hybrid model. Then map how revenue is created across onboarding fees, recurring subscriptions, support tiers, implementation services, and expansion paths. The architecture should follow those decisions. A business with standardized plans and broad partner distribution benefits from strong multi-tenant economics and automated provisioning. A business serving large healthcare enterprises with strict isolation requirements may need dedicated SaaS environments for selected tenants. The key is to align pricing logic, service delivery, and compliance posture before selecting tools or deployment patterns.
| Decision Area | Executive Question | Recommended Direction |
|---|---|---|
| Revenue model | Is the offer standardized or highly customized? | Use multi-tenant automation for standardized offers; reserve dedicated environments for exception cases. |
| Customer segment | Are buyers mid-market providers, enterprise health systems, or channel-led accounts? | Design packaging, onboarding, and support workflows around segment-specific complexity. |
| Partner strategy | Will resellers or OEM partners manage customer relationships? | Add white-label controls, delegated administration, and partner reporting. |
| Compliance posture | Do some customers require stronger isolation or custom controls? | Adopt a tiered tenancy model with policy-based exceptions. |
| Operational maturity | Can teams support automation, observability, and lifecycle governance? | Invest in platform engineering before scaling customer volume. |
What does a strong healthcare OEM ERP architecture look like?
A strong architecture is API-first, cloud-native, and designed around tenant-aware workflows. Core components typically include subscription and entitlement services, billing automation, identity and access management, workflow orchestration, integration services, and a data layer that supports operational reporting. Kubernetes and Docker are relevant when the platform needs repeatable deployment, environment consistency, and controlled scaling. PostgreSQL is often suitable for transactional data, while Redis can support caching and session performance where needed. The architectural principle is not to chase complexity, but to create a modular platform where customer onboarding, plan changes, renewals, and partner operations can be automated without introducing brittle dependencies.
Which multi-tenant strategy is best for healthcare subscription platforms?
For most healthcare OEM ERP frameworks, a tiered multi-tenant strategy is the most practical choice. Shared application services can deliver cost efficiency and faster product iteration, while tenant isolation controls, role-based access, and policy-driven data boundaries protect customer separation. Some customers, however, will justify dedicated environments because of procurement requirements, integration complexity, or internal risk policies. The best strategy is rarely all shared or all dedicated. It is a controlled model where the default is multi-tenant efficiency and the exception path is dedicated SaaS for high-complexity accounts. That approach protects margins while preserving enterprise deal flexibility.
- Use shared services for common workflows such as onboarding, entitlement checks, billing events, and partner administration.
- Use dedicated environments selectively for customers with exceptional isolation, integration, or governance requirements.
How does subscription workflow automation improve business outcomes?
It improves outcomes by reducing manual handoffs across sales, finance, operations, and support. When a contract closes, the platform can trigger tenant creation, entitlement assignment, user access policies, billing schedules, onboarding tasks, and customer success milestones automatically. That shortens time to value, reduces provisioning errors, and gives leadership cleaner visibility into activation status and revenue timing. Automation also supports churn reduction because renewals, usage signals, support patterns, and lifecycle milestones can be monitored consistently. In healthcare settings, where implementation delays can affect operational adoption, workflow automation is not just an efficiency gain; it is a retention and expansion lever.
What implementation roadmap reduces risk without slowing growth?
A phased roadmap works best. Phase one should standardize the commercial model, product catalog, entitlement logic, and core customer lifecycle states. Phase two should automate onboarding, billing events, and partner-facing administration. Phase three should expand integrations with ERP, CRM, support systems, and analytics. Phase four should optimize observability, policy enforcement, and advanced reporting. This sequence matters because many organizations automate too early without first defining what a subscription, tenant, plan, or renewal actually means in operational terms. A disciplined roadmap creates a stable operating model before adding scale.
How should organizations approach migration from legacy ERP or project-based delivery?
Migration should be portfolio-based rather than all at once. Start by segmenting customers into low-risk, medium-complexity, and high-complexity groups. Move new customers onto the subscription framework first, then migrate existing accounts during renewal cycles or major contract events. Preserve data integrity by mapping legacy contracts, billing rules, user roles, and support obligations before cutover. Integration dependencies should be documented early, especially where finance systems, customer records, and provisioning tools are inconsistent. The biggest migration mistake is assuming technical cutover is the hard part. In reality, commercial alignment, process redesign, and stakeholder adoption usually determine success.

What common mistakes undermine healthcare OEM ERP subscription programs?
The most common mistake is treating subscription automation as a billing project instead of a business operating model. Others include over-customizing workflows for early customers, ignoring partner administration needs, delaying IAM design, and underestimating the importance of entitlement logic. Some teams also choose infrastructure patterns before defining service tiers, which creates expensive rework later. Another frequent issue is weak ownership across product, finance, and operations. If no one owns the end-to-end subscription lifecycle, automation becomes fragmented and customer experience suffers. In healthcare markets, failing to design for auditability and tenant boundaries from day one creates avoidable risk.
| Approach | Primary Benefit | Primary Trade-off |
|---|---|---|
| Multi-tenant default | Better margins and faster product iteration | Requires disciplined tenant isolation and standardized operations |
| Dedicated SaaS by default | Stronger customer-specific control | Higher operating cost and slower release management |
| Heavy customization | Can win complex early deals | Reduces scalability and complicates support |
| Standardized subscription catalog | Simplifies billing, onboarding, and reporting | May limit short-term sales flexibility |
| Partner-led white-label model | Expands market reach | Needs stronger governance, delegated access, and support alignment |
